An exciting Consultant Sonographer opportunity has arisen for a dynamic and highly motivated experienced Sonographer to join the Radiology imaging team at the Cardiff and Vale University Health Board NHS Trust. The post will be based at the University Hospital of Wales and support the Ultrasound services at both the University Hospital of Wales and University Hospital Llandough.
The post holder will be required to provide a high level of Ultrasound clinical service to patients and be a multiskilled sonographer with expert skills in Obstetrics, to include Fetal Medicine type work, General Abdominal and Gynaecology together with an additional specialist skill within another area of Ultrasound.
The ability to work autonomously and experience of independent reporting is essential in this role and also be able to manage in a fast
- paced environment while maintaining the ability to produce high quality images along with succinct and accurate reporting.
The post holder will have responsibility for alignment of national and local strategy, clinical leadership in the management of Ultrasound, with responsibility for policy and service development
- To work as an autonomous practitioner as part of a clinical team in the Radiology department, playing a leading role jointly supporting the Imaging Service with Consultant Radiologists within UHB, providing a highly advanced specialised level opinion and advice.
- To undertake sonography and a range of specialised examinations to a high standard within the Imaging Department, providing professional support for Radiology and other staff and contribute towards the development plans to improve patient care within current professional, national and local policies.
- Be a member of the Imaging Multidisciplinary Team and to be responsible for providing technical direction, motivation and leadership in the provision of a high-quality diagnostic Imaging Service ensuring patients undergoing examinations receive a high standard of care. Undertake Research and Development and educational activities.
- The job plan will be flexible and will include sessions involving clinical work, scanning and administration.
- In a typical week, a regular attendance at some MDTs will be required.
- The job requires extensive experience and expert practice as a sonographer in a wide range of U/S examinations including within specialist fields such as Fetal Medicine.

Cardiff and Vale University Health Board is one of the largest Integrated Health Boards in the UK, employing over 15,000 staff, providing over 100 specialist services. Working across 6 hospital sites, we have a diverse range of career opportunities to offer. Serving around 500,000 people living in Cardiff and the Vale of Glamorgan, we are focussed on the health and care needs of our local population whilst working with our partners to develop regional services.
